CM inaugurates Dawki farmers’ market

From Our Correspondent

JOWAI: While on his way back to Shillong from Dhaka via Dawki, Chief Minister Dr Mukul Sangma inaugurated a farmer’s market at Dawki on Wednesday.

Parliamentary Secretary Abdul Saleh, local legislator Lahkmen Rymbui, JHADC Chief Lamdibok Sumer and others were present at the inaugural function.

The market was constructed by the Meghalaya State Agriculture Market Board in 2010 with an aim to improve the economy of the farmers in the area.

The Agricultural department had allocated fund under the Additional Central Assistance 2008-09 for development of the farmers’ market. A total of Rs 2.5 crore at Rs 50 lakh for each market was sanctioned for this purpose.

The project was implemented at Dawki considering its location along the international border between India and Bangladesh.

Rymbui, while speaking on the occasion requested the Chief Minister to sanction additional funds for extension and expansion of the market building.

The Chief Minister on his part announced a sum of Rs 15 lakh for the Market Committee for providing sanitation facilities in and around the market place.
